Fahd approves appointments to regional assemblies
King Fahd of Saudi Arabia approved on August 5 the appointment of 200 men to 13 regional assemblies across the Kingdom for a new four-year term, part of political reforms introduced in 1993.
Saudi Arabia, Politics, 8/8/1997

Saudi-Indian agricultural cooperation
Saudi-Indian cooperation in the agricultural sector has been extended until August 1998, following the success achieved under the red palm weevil pest control project.
Saudi Arabia, Agriculture, 8/7/1997
AIDS victims to be deported from Saudi Arabia
Saudi health minister Dr. Osama Shubokshi has said, Saudi Arabia will deport expatriates who have AIDS, whether they are overstayers or holders of regular residence permits.
Saudi Arabia, Medicine, 8/7/1997

Saudi Arabia to start talks with WTO
Saudi Arabia says it hopes to join the WTO as an observer next year and become a full member by the year 2002.
Saudi Arabia, Economics, 8/6/1997

Saudi national shipping company signs financing facilities with Manhattan bank
A Saudi Arabian shipping company signed two financing facilities worth 426.5 million US dollars with Chase Manhattan Bank.
Saudi Arabia, Business, 8/4/1997
Saudi to develop industry in Asir
Saudi Arabia plans to develop an industrial zone in the southwestern Asir farming region where 67 industrial projects will be implemented soon, the industry minister said.
Saudi Arabia, Economics, 8/4/1997
Dhahran general punished
US defense secretary William Cohen said he was blocking the promotion of the air force general in charge of a housing complex in Saudi Arabia where 19 US airmen were killed by a truck bomb.
Saudi Arabia, International, 8/4/1997
